new song - Under the Tongue
this was in the Other music section, but I thought to post it here cos no one seemed to be spotting it there...
this is the thread http://www.facebook.com/l/2303c;eski...ad.php?t=16259 Damien has a newie called UNDER THE TONGUE featured in a soundtrack album called Music of Ireland together with lots of Irish artists (Glen, Sinead, etc) The album is out Tomorrow (MARCH 2). For what I understand, you can buy the physical album only thru Barnes & Noble, while Amazon is the place to buy the download. and there is a 30 sec clip on Amazon already, which is too damn short
